What is the market size of Capacitor resistance?

The market size of capacitor resistance is a crucial factor in understanding the overall demand and growth potential of this industry. Capacitor resistance, also known as ESR (Equivalent Series Resistance), is a key parameter in determining the performance and efficiency of capacitors in electronic circuits. As the demand for electronic devices continues to rise, the market for capacitor resistance is expected to grow significantly in the coming years.

According to a report by Market Research Future, the global capacitor market is projected to reach a value of $20.2 billion by 2023, with a compound annual growth rate (CAGR) of 4.6% during the forecast period. Capacitors are essential components in a wide range of electronic devices, including smartphones, laptops, televisions, and automotive electronics. The increasing adoption of electric vehicles and the growing demand for energy-efficient devices are driving the growth of the capacitor market.

Within the capacitor market, capacitor resistance plays a crucial role in ensuring the reliability and performance of electronic devices. ESR is a measure of the internal resistance of a capacitor, which affects its ability to store and release energy efficiently. High ESR can lead to power losses, reduced efficiency, and decreased lifespan of electronic devices. As a result, manufacturers are increasingly focusing on developing capacitors with low ESR to meet the growing demand for high-performance electronics.

The market for capacitor resistance is segmented based on type, application, and region. The different types of capacitors include ceramic, aluminum electrolytic, tantalum, and film capacitors, each with its own unique characteristics and applications. Ceramic capacitors are widely used in consumer electronics and automotive applications, while aluminum electrolytic capacitors are commonly used in power supply and industrial applications.

In terms of applications, the capacitor resistance market is divided into consumer electronics, automotive, industrial, telecommunications, and others. Consumer electronics, including smartphones, tablets, and laptops, are the largest application segment for capacitors, driven by the increasing demand for high-performance and energy-efficient devices. The automotive industry is also a significant market for capacitor resistance, with the growing adoption of electric vehicles and advanced driver assistance systems (ADAS) driving the demand for high-quality capacitors.

Geographically, the capacitor resistance market is dominated by Asia-Pacific, followed by North America and Europe. Asia-Pacific is home to some of the largest electronics manufacturers in the world, including Samsung, LG, and Huawei, driving the demand for capacitors in the region. China, Japan, and South Korea are the key markets for capacitor resistance in Asia-Pacific, with a strong focus on innovation and technological advancements.

In conclusion, the market size of capacitor resistance is expected to grow significantly in the coming years, driven by the increasing demand for high-performance and energy-efficient electronic devices. As the global capacitor market continues to expand, manufacturers are focusing on developing capacitors with low ESR to meet the evolving needs of the electronics industry. With the rise of electric vehicles, smart devices, and IoT applications, the demand for capacitor resistance is expected to continue to grow, making it a key segment in the overall capacitor market.
